The 24-year-old defender, who is capable of playing at right-back as well as in central defence, has joined from Premier League side Liverpool for an undisclosed fee.

It was confirmed last month that a fee and personal terms had been agreed and that the deal would be completed once the player returned from his summer holiday.

Following the completion of a successful medical, Wisdom has signed a four-year contract which will run until the summer of 2021.

The former England Under-21 international needs little introduction to Rams supporters after he spent a successful spell on loan at Pride Park Stadium during the 2013/14 campaign.

He made 38 appearances in all during that time and his fine form saw him quickly become a popular figure amongst the Derby faithful.

Wisdom is manager Gary Rowett’s second summer recruit following the acquisition of experienced centre-back Curtis Davies from Hull City.

Leeds-born Wisdom came through the youth ranks at Liverpool, after joining them as a 14-year-old from Bradford City, and made 22 first-team appearances for the Reds.

He has spent time out on loan in recent seasons gaining first-team match experience, with his time at Pride Park proving to be his first temporary move away from Anfield back in 2013/14.

He starred as Derby reached the Sky Bet Championship Play-Off Final, playing at right-back throughout his time at the club, before moving to West Bromwich Albion and Norwich City for season-long spells during 2014/15 and 2015/16.

The 2016/17 campaign saw him head out on loan again as he broadened his horizons with a stint at Austrian side Red Bull Salzburg, helping the to win the Austrian Bundesliga as well as the Austrian Cup.

On the international stage, Wisdom boasts England youth international caps to his name at Under-16, 17, 19 and 21 level.

In total, Wisdom has made 122 appearances in club football and scored a single goal – which came for Liverpool on his professional debut back in September 2012 against Young Boys in the Europa League.

Andre Wisdom has expressed his delight at sealing a permanent move to Derby County – and he’s determined to carry on where he left off with the Rams.

The 24-year-old defender has put pen-to-paper on a four-year contract, following the successful completion of a medical, after Derby agreed an undisclosed fee with Premier League side Liverpool for his services last month.

Wisdom spent the majority of the 2013/14 season on loan at Pride Park Stadium and was a model of consistency at right-back, quickly earning himself a strong reputation amongst the Derby faithful.

His impressive form during that season saw him firmly established as the first-choice right-back as Derby reached the Sky Bet Championship Play-Off Final.

Loan spells at West Bromwich Albion, Norwich City and Red Bull Salzburg have since followed in the last three seasons to continue his footballing education and gain more first-team exposure.

However, Wisdom admits the best season of his career so far came in a Derby shirt – and he’s desperate to produce more of the same in the future under Gary Rowett.

He told RamsTV: “It’s good to be back – I can remember my time here before like it was yesterday.

“I loved it at Derby so it is good to sign. It helps that I have been here before so I am familiar with some of the players and staff, as well how the club works, so it made the decision easy.

“To be honest, Derby does feel like home. When I was here before we had a great season and we were unlucky at the end not to go up, but aside from the Play-Off Final everything clicked and we all enjoyed it.

“I feel that I played the best season of my professional career here before. Even after I left Derby and went elsewhere, I don’t think I was playing the kind of football that I was during that loan spell.

“It’s good to be back and I hope I can replicate what I did before this time around.”

Having not played for Liverpool since the early stages of the 2013/14 campaign, the former England Under-21 international admits he knew a permanent move away from Anfield was on the horizon.

He feels that joining Derby is the ‘right fit’ and is also convinced that he can flourish under Rowett.

Having watched some of the Rams’ matches towards the end of last season, Wisdom is confident he can fit into the way Rowett wants his side to play.

He said: “I knew I was going to leave Liverpool and it was just a case of when and where to.

“Even though I had time remaining on my contract it was about finding the right fit.

“Everyone knows that I love Derby so I think this is a great time to make this move.

“I spoke to Gary Rowett on the phone and from the first conversation it was clear how he wants to work and how we’re going to move on in the right direction.

“I think he will be a good manager to play for. I watched some of the games from when he came in and from what I have seen I think I can fit into his style of play.”

Derby’s players reported back for pre-season training this week and Wisdom is ready to get down to work following his summer break.

The Rams will kick off the 2017/18 campaign with a trip to Sunderland on Friday 4th August and Wisdom already has the game in his sights – although there’s plenty of work to get through before then.

He said: “I’ve had a good summer and relaxed, but I’ve kept myself ticking over.

“I have recharged the batteries but stayed in shape.

“Pre-season is underway now and I hope I can get into the swing of things again.

“We have Sunderland on the opening day which is a big game between two big clubs; hopefully we can start with the result that we want.”
